Matching the correct chemical profile with the intended fabrication application is vital for performance. Standard 1xxx series alloys (such as 1050 and 1100) offer high electrical and thermal conductivity combined with excellent formability, making them ideal for reflective sheets and industrial stampings. The addition of manganese in the 3xxx series (primarily 3003) increases mechanical strength by approximately 20% over 1xxx alloys without compromising workability. In high-fatigue or saline environments, the magnesium content of the 5xxx series (5083) provides strong corrosion resistance and weld joint efficiency.

| Alloy Series | Common Grades | Primary Elements | Tensile Strength (MPa) | Elongation (%) | Typical Applications |
|---|---|---|---|---|---|
| 1xxx (Pure Al) | 1050, 1060, 1100 | Al ≥ 99.5% / 99.0% | 75 - 145 | 3 - 20 | Reflectors, electrical busbars, heat sinks, deep-drawn hollowware |
| 3xxx (Al-Mn) | 3003, 3105, 3005 | Mn: 1.0 - 1.5% | 110 - 210 | 2 - 15 | AC evaporator coils, heat exchangers, food containers, roofing |
| 5xxx (Al-Mg) | 5083, 5052, 5754 | Mg: 4.0 - 4.9% | 270 - 350 | 10 - 25 | Marine vessels, pressure vessels, transportation structures |
| 6xxx (Al-Mg-Si) | 6061, 6082 | Mg: 0.8-1.2%, Si: 0.7-1.3% | 290 - 370 | 8 - 18 | Structural framing, heavy machinery components, aerospace fittings |
| 8xxx (Al-Fe-Si) | 8011, 8006, 8079 | Fe: 0.5-1.5%, Si: 0.5-1.1% | 80 - 165 | 5 - 22 | Pharma foil packs, PEX-PPR composite pipes, household foil rolls |

The global metal fabrication landscape is shifting toward decarbonization and lightweight structural design. In transportation, manufacturers are replacing heavier steels with high-strength aluminum alloys. Using 5xxx and 6xxx series aluminum rolls helps lower vehicle emissions without sacrificing safety or crash resistance.
Simultaneously, the battery industry relies on thin, high-purity aluminum foil as cathode current collectors for lithium-ion batteries. Our carbon-coated battery foils provide high electrical conductivity, low interface resistance, and corrosion protection against aggressive electrolytes, supporting the energy transition.
Environmental policies like Europe’s Carbon Border Adjustment Mechanism (CBAM) require aluminum suppliers to focus on carbon footprints.
